Repacked movies refer to pirated copies of films that have been re-encoded and re-distributed online. These copies are often of poor quality and are uploaded to various websites, including torrent sites and streaming platforms. The process of repacking involves taking a previously leaked or pirated copy of a movie, re-encoding it to reduce the file size, and re-uploading it to various platforms.
